As a small favour, could some folk outside the US open a Terminal (Applications > Utilities > Terminal) and type the following:
Code: |
nslookup secondary.dashboardbuddha.com
|
That is the machine that I've configured to be our fallback DNS server for when the primary is offline due to DoS attacks. If the result of the above command says "206.72.79.247" on the last "Address:" line, please let me know a "yes" or a "no". Before it may have been "24.7....." something or other.
For those who don't know, nslookup will translate a symbolic name (such as www.neooffice.org) into the numeric IP4 address needed to locate the machine on the Internet. This process is handled by Verisign and other TLD (top level domain) servers and changes to the root information really need 1-2 days to move across the world.
I don't want to take the primary DNS offline for its upgrade until the secondary is happily replying to keep trinity online

No, it's not on your end. It just takes time for all DNSs to sync. Making a change at the top level just takes a long time to propogate to the clients . Most of the time the changes are local to our domain, but this one is different as I'm trying to add a new global server. While some of the servers I've checked here in California have synced to my changes (did them last morning, near 24 hrs. ago) it may be up to 3 days until the world gets the change
